大一c语言考试题型
“大一c语言考试题型”相关的资料有哪些?“大一c语言考试题型”相关的范文有哪些?怎么写?下面是小编为您精心整理的“大一c语言考试题型”相关范文大全或资料大全,欢迎大家分享。
大一c语言考试试题
试卷一(参考答案在后面!)
1,有以下程序
#include void f(int a[],int i,int j) { int t; if(i<j) { t=a[i]; a[i]=a[j];a[j]=t; f(a,i+1,j-1); } } void main( ) { int i,aa[5]={1,2,3,4,5}; f(aa,0,4); for(i=0;i<5;i++) printf(\} 执行后输出结果是 A)5,4,3,2,1, B)5,2,3,4,1 C)1,2,3,4,5, D)1,2,3,4,5 2,下面程序的输出结果是 ( ) #include { int x=2,y=1; void f(int x,int y); f(x,y); printf(“%d,%d”,x,y); } void f(int x,int y) { y=x+y; x=x-y; } A)3,1 B)2,1 C)1,3 D)1,2 3,以下程序的输出结果是 。 # include
大一c语言考试试题
卷6
1,
有以下程序
#include \int abc(int u,int v); void main ()
{ int a=24,b=16,c; c=abc(a,b);
printf('%d\\n\}
int abc(int u,int v) { int w; while(v)
{ w=u%v; u=v; v=w } return u; }
输出结果是 A) 6 B) 7 C) 8 D) 9
2,以下程序的输出结果是 #include { static int i=0; int s=1; s+=i; i++; return s; } void main() { int i,a=0; for(i=0;i<5;i++) a+=f(); printf(\} A) 20 B) 24 C) 25 D) 15 3,设有以下函数: #include static int c = 3; b++; c++; return(a+b+c); } 如果在下面的程序中调用该函数,则输出结果是 void main
大一c语言考试试题
试卷一(参考答案在后面!)
1,有以下程序
#include void f(int a[],int i,int j) { int t; if(i<j) { t=a[i]; a[i]=a[j];a[j]=t; f(a,i+1,j-1); } } void main( ) { int i,aa[5]={1,2,3,4,5}; f(aa,0,4); for(i=0;i<5;i++) printf(\} 执行后输出结果是 A)5,4,3,2,1, B)5,2,3,4,1 C)1,2,3,4,5, D)1,2,3,4,5 2,下面程序的输出结果是 ( ) #include { int x=2,y=1; void f(int x,int y); f(x,y); printf(“%d,%d”,x,y); } void f(int x,int y) { y=x+y; x=x-y; } A)3,1 B)2,1 C)1,3 D)1,2 3,以下程序的输出结果是 。 # include
C语言上机考试题型例题2
C语言上机考试题型例题、填空题、编程题、及答案的补充
/* 编 程 题 */
/* 请编写函数fun,其功能是:判断从主函数传过来的字符是否为大写字母, 如果是大写字母转换成小写字母,否则不转换。最后将结果返回给主函数。
注意:请勿改动主函数main和其他函数中的任何内容,仅在函数fun的花括号中填入你编写的若干语句。
完成程序后请编译并运行程序
程序运行后:
输入:A
输出:a */
#include <stdio.h>
void NONO();
char fun(char ch)
{
/********** Begin **********/
Char ch;
Scanf (“%c”,&ch);
Ch=(ch>=’A’&&ch<=’Z’?(ch+32):ch);
Printf (“%c”,ch);
/********** End ***********/
}
void main()
{
char ch;
printf("请输入一
大一c语言考试复习题
C程序考试复习题
一、单项选择题(每小题2分,共50分) 1、一个C程序的执行是从___A__。
A、本程序的main函数开始,到main函数结束
B、本程序的main函数开始,到本程序文件的最后一个函数结束
C、本程序文件的第一个函数开始,到本程序文件的最后一个函数结束 D、本程序文件的第一个函数开始,到本程序main函数结束 2、C语言程序的基本单位是___C___。
A、程序行 B、语句 C、函数 D、字符
3、请选出可用作C语言用户标识符的一组标识符___B___。 A、void B、a3_b3 C、For D、2a define _123 -abc DO
WORD IF ase sizeof 4、假定x和y为double型,则表达式(x=2,y=x+5/2)的值是__C__ 。
c语言考试题11
(1) 计算机网络使用的通信介质包括( B )。 选择支:
A: 电缆、光纤和双绞线 B: 有线介质和无线介质 C: 光纤和微波 D: 卫星和电缆
(2) 重新启动Windows,而越过“自检”过程的启动方式是( D )。 选择支:
A: 按RESET钮 B: 关、开电源 C: 按Ctrl-Break D: 按Ctrl-Alt-Del
(3) 下列一组描述中,正确的是___B____。
A、系统软件就是买来的软件,应用软件就是自己编写的软件
B、机器语言程序CPU可直接执行,高级语言程序须经过翻译才能执行 C、一台计算机配了某语言,说明一开机就用该语言编写和执行程序
D、计算机程序就是计算机软件,计算机软件就是计算机程序
(4) 微机系统与外部交换信息主要通过( A )。 选择支:
A: 输入输出设备 B: 键盘 C: 鼠标 D: 显示器
(5) 在微机中与EGA密切相关的设备是( C )。 选择支: A: 键盘 B: 鼠标 C: 显示器 D: 打印机
(6) 下列关于信息高速公路的叙述中,错误的是( C )。 选择支:
A: 高速网络技术是信息
C语言考试题2003A
C语言考试题
课程: C语言程序设计
班号:学号: 姓名:
注:①考试时间为120分钟,必须在30分钟后方可交卷。
②答题开始前,班长需向监考人员报告应到人数、是否有缺考、缺考人姓名、缺考原因等。
③答题完毕后,将答题纸(第8页)裁下交卷,试卷可自行带走。
一、单项选择题 (每题2分,共30分)
1.假定 int a=3, b=2, c=1, 表达式: (c==a>c)+(a/b/2.0) 的值是 (1) 。
A) 1.75 B) 0.75 C) 1.5 D) 0.5
2.假定 int a=2, b=5, 表达式: a+’1’+(float)(b/a) 的值是 (2) 。
A) 5.0 B) 5.5 C) 53.0 D) 53.5
3.设有int a=1,b=2,c=3,d=4,m=2,n=2;
执行 (m=a>b) && (n=c>d) 后n 的值是 (3) 。
A) 1 B) 2 C) 3 D) 4
4. 在以下表达式中,与 a==0 && b!=0不等价
C语言考试题及答案
一、单项选择题:(10分,每题2分)
1.char *p[10];该语句声明了一个: c 。 A) 指向含有10个元素的一维字符型数组的指针变量p B) 指向长度不超过10的字符串的指针变量p
C) 有10个元素的指针数组p,每个元素可以指向一个字符串 D) 有10个元素的指针数组p,每个元素存放一个字符串
2.若int x;且有下面的程序片断,则输出结果为: D 。
for (x=3; x<6; x++) {
printf((x%2) ? \}
A) ##3 B) **3 C) **3 D) ##3**4
**4 ##4 ##4**5 ##5 ##5 **5
3.在while(!x)语句中的!x与下面条件表达式等价的是: D 。
A) x!=0 B) x==1 C) x!=1 D) x==0 4.已知
struct point { int x; int y; };
struct rect { struct point pt1; struct point pt2;
大一VB语言程序期末考试题及答案
大一VB语言程序设计期末考试题
一、选择题
1 下列常量中,是Integer类型常量的是( C )。
A、123& B、-38844 C、123% D、32768
2 下面选项中()是字符连接运算符.( A )
A、& B、And C、% D、Mod
3 下面关于VB的集成开发环境(IDE)的叙述中,不正确的是(A、IDE是设计、调试、运行VB程序的工具。 B、用户不能随意关闭IDE中的窗口。
C、\窗体设计\窗口是用来设计应用程序界面(窗体)的。 D、打开 / 关闭各窗口的命令主要在IDE的\视图\菜单中。 4 len(“vb程序设计”)=( C ) 。
A、 5 B、2 C、 6 D、10
5 表达式 15 Mod 4 + 13 \\ 5 * 2 的值是 D
A、7 B、0 C、2 D、4
6 赋值语句 A=123 + Mid$( “123456”,3,2) 执行后,A=( AA、157 B、12334 C、123 D、\7 在一个语句内写多条语句时,用来分隔每条语句的符号是(C).
A、, B、; C、: D、、 8 将逻辑型数据转换成
C语言期末考试题
1.static struct {int a1;float a2;char a3;}a[10]={1,3.5,'A'}; 说明数组a是地址常量,它有10个结构体型的下标变量,采用静态存
储方式,其中被初始化的下标变量是()。
A、a[10] B、a[0] C、a[1] D、a[-1]
B
2.对以下说明语句 int a[10]={6,7,8,9,10}; 的正确理解是()。
A、将5个初值依次赋给a[1]至a[5] B、将5个初值依次赋给a[6]至a[10]
C、因为数组长度与初值的个数不相同,所以此语句不正确 D、将5个初值依次赋给a[0]至a[4] D
3.在C语言中,能代表逻辑值“真”的是()。
A、大于0的数 B、True C、非0的数 D、非0整数 C
4.以下read函数的调用形式中,参数类型正确的是()。
A、read(int fd,int count,char *buf) B、read(int count,char *buf,int fd) C、read(int *buf,int fd,int count) D、read(int fd,char *buf,int count) D
6.以下不符合C语言语法的